高效能服务器架构设计是确保系统在高负载下仍能稳定运行的关键。现代服务器通常采用多核处理器、高速内存和并行计算技术,以提升处理能力。合理的硬件选型与配置能够显著提高系统的吞吐量和响应速度。
在软件层面,服务器架构需要考虑模块化设计,以便于维护和扩展。通过将功能拆分为独立的服务单元,可以实现更灵活的部署和管理。同时,使用高效的通信协议和数据结构,有助于减少资源消耗和延迟。
AI绘图结果,仅供参考
性能优化策略涵盖多个方面,包括但不限于负载均衡、缓存机制和数据库调优。负载均衡可以将请求合理分配到不同节点,避免单点过载。而缓存则能有效降低重复计算和数据库访问频率,提升整体效率。
数据库性能优化同样重要,通过索引优化、查询语句调整和连接池管理,可以大幅改善数据读取和写入的速度。•监控系统性能指标,如CPU利用率、内存占用和网络延迟,有助于及时发现瓶颈并进行调整。
最终,高效能服务器的设计与优化是一个持续迭代的过程。随着业务需求和技术的发展,架构需要不断演进,以适应新的挑战和机遇。